Abstract

Cloud Computing is a new computing model that distributes the computation on a resource pool. The need for a scalable database capable of expanding to accommodate growth has increased with the growing data in web world. More familiar Cloud Computing vendors such as Amazon Web Services, Microsoft, Google, IBM and Rackspace offer cloud based Hadoop and NoSQL database platforms to process Big Data applications. Variety of services are available that run on top of cloud platforms freeing users from the need to deploy their own systems. Nowadays, integrating Big Data and various cloud deployment models is major concern for Internet companies especially software and data services vendors that are just getting started themselves. This chapter proposes an efficient architecture for integration with comprehensive capabilities including real time and bulk data movement, bi-directional replication, metadata management, high performance transformation, data services and data quality for customer and product domains.
